Shortly before Lucy walked this planet, I was using a Drake TR-4 on 80-meter SSB talking to some of my teeny-bopper friends. I was using a modified Simpson 260 multimeter with a piece of wire and diode across the leads as a jury-rigged RF-sensitive tuning device. I had the wire laid over the terminals on the back of my matchbox. I was using the coax connector but the balanced antenna connectors were still there. I was adjusting the wire when I got across those terminals. Dilemma: the louder I yelled, it being SSB, the more it hurt! I said a few choice nasties, all of which went on the air because, of course, I had VOX on (as did everyone else). Much amusement at my expense ensued! 73/88!
